About Us |
We develop and apply imaging nanotechnologies to study cellular signaling in health and disease.
Our basic research thrust is to develop molecular-scale quantitative imaging tools to understand the spatiotemporal dynamics of cellular signaling in the nervous system. Our applied research thrust is to develop new technologies to identify and assess drug effectiveness in cancer and neurodegenerative diseases.
